Every Palmetto Bay neighborhood presents its own setup picture, and we know them all. Palmetto Bay Estates has the flattest, most generous backyards in the village, ideal for the 18ft Maui Mega. Old Cutler properties come with that gorgeous oak canopy overhead, so we check clearance before recommending a tall slide; a 16ft Dolphin or Shark Attack often fits where the Maui Mega cannot. East Palmetto Bay yards near the canals get a mandatory buffer between the slide and any seawall. And in the Franjo Triangle near Village Hall, where lots run smaller, the Surfer JR Combo delivers bounce and splash in a compact footprint.

The technical checklist is short: a hose spigot within about 50 feet of the setup spot and a regular 110V outlet for the blower. Our crew runs the hose, fills the splash pool, and anchors the slide with steel stakes on grass or 75-pound sandbags where Palmetto Bay's shallow coral rock makes staking impossible, a situation we hit often on the older Old Cutler lots. At pickup we drain the splash pool into the lawn away from walkways; the wet spot on a healthy village lawn typically recovers within a couple of sunny days.

Palmetto Bay park parties deserve a special note. Coral Reef Park, Palmetto Bay Park, and Ludovici Park host birthday parties constantly, but rules for wet inflatables are stricter than for dry bounce houses and vary by park, reservation type, and water access.
